This report was prepared by the Human Factors Division of the Office of Aviation Programs at the John A.
Volpe National Transportation Systems Center (Volpe Center). It was completed with funding from the
Federal Aviation Administration’s (FAA) Human Factors Research and Engineering Group (AJP-61) in
support of the Aircraft Certification Service Avionics Branch (AIR-130). We would like to thank our FAA
program manager, Dr. Tom McCloy, as well as our technical sponsor, Colleen Donovan for providing
suggestions and feedback. Many thanks also to the many manufacturers who generously provided
information for the industry review.As with any system development, changes in the design occur
frequently; as a result, this information is only accurate for a short period of time. For each product, the
manufacturer’s website is provided where more up to date information may be found.
The views expressed herein are those of the authors and do not necessarily reflect the views of the Volpe
National Transportation Systems Center, the Research and Innovative Technology Administration, or the
United States Department of Transportation.
